...Anthony R. Kampf; Jakub Plášil; Anatoly V. Kasatkin; Joe Marty; Jiří Čejka Abstract The new minerals fermiite (IMA2014-068), Na 4 (UO 2 )(SO 4 ) 3 ·3H 2 O and oppenheimerite (IMA2014-073), Na 2 (UO 2 )(SO 4 ) 2 ·3H 2 O, were found in the Blue Lizard mine, San Juan County, Utah, USA, where...

The structure of oppenheimerite viewed down [111İ], the chain direction. UO7 bipyramids are dark blue, SO4 tetrahedra are yellow, Na atoms are light blue spheres and O atoms of isolated H2O groups are white spheres. The unit cell is shown by red lines.
